Sunday was the T-Mobile International Bike Race, AKA The San Francisco Grand Prix. World class men and women cyclists competed on the toughest urban road course in the world. Over 108 and 54 miles, respectively, they fought cold temperatures, winds and of course the hills of San Francisco. We were on the hill at Fillmore Street to take photos and cheer them on.
